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
336236780 68034222 70539435 1122 03523747
4084922605 65
4084922605 65
23263178 27208 801 72741
All about undefined
Interested in learning more?
4084922605 65
23263178 27208 801 72741
See more
7524388 472821 065
28337 71495374427 194364478 34
See more
35616196 3531283915
16785272 89302878587 84 2594
See more